python - 在 django 中上传和查看 pdf
问题描述
我正在使用 django 制作一个 Webapp。在应用程序中,用户可以登录并上传一个 pdf 文件。然后其他用户可以访问他们的个人资料并查看/下载上传的 pdf 文件。我知道如何上传pdf。但是我如何使它可以从网站上查看和下载呢?
解决方案
在模板中执行此操作
<a href={{model_field_name.url}} class= btn btn-primary>download pdf</a>
这将创建一个指向 pdf 文件的按钮链接,并将其呈现为 pdf 扩展名,您可以在其中查看或下载它。
推荐阅读
- c# - 连字符是否在 LDAP DN 中编码?
- c# - 分组和替换
- python - CUDA 文件丢失,我该如何获取?
- azure-devops - 如何通过 ARM 模板在 Azure CDN 的 CustomDomain 中启用 HTTPS
- r - 审查数据以进行生存分析
- oracle - 警告:使用编译错误创建触发器、忽略 SQL 语句和无效的关系运算符
- angular - 在 ngrx 效果中使用 withLatesFrom 或 combineLatest 流组合
- eclipse - 构建 Trace Compass 时出现 Maven 错误
- wildfly - 为什么包含在 Infinispan 的白名单中的类仍然会抛出错误“未注册编组器”?
- html - 防止所见即所得的源代码编辑器更改所有网站